.ProductSlider_productSlider___KGi8{margin:8rem 0 0}.ProductSlider_sliderHeader__brEij{margin:0 3rem 3rem;display:flex;justify-content:space-between;align-items:center}.ProductSlider_sliderViewAll__sZd6e{display:flex;align-items:center;font-size:1.5rem;cursor:pointer}.ProductSlider_sliderViewAll__sZd6e svg{height:1rem;fill:#050505}.ProductSlider_slider__htdl1{display:flex;overflow-x:scroll;-ms-overflow-style:none;scrollbar-width:0;padding:0 0 2.75rem 3rem}.ProductSlider_slider__htdl1::-webkit-scrollbar{height:.5rem}.ProductSlider_slider__htdl1:hover::-webkit-scrollbar-thumb{background:#050505}.ProductSlider_slider__htdl1::-webkit-scrollbar-thumb{display:block;height:.25rem;background:transparent}.ProductSlider_sliderCard__MTgzX{min-width:14.75rem;max-width:14.75rem;margin:0 1rem 0 0;text-transform:capitalize;cursor:pointer;transition:opacity scale .5s linear linear .7s}.ProductSlider_sliderCard__MTgzX:hover{scale:1.05;opacity:.9}.ProductSlider_productName__hzVlx{text-overflow:ellipsis;white-space:nowrap;overflow:hidden;margin:1rem 0 .5rem;font-size:2rem}.ProductSlider_category__KiFyq{font-size:2rem}.ProductSlider_productPrice___LkVP{margin:.5rem 0 0;font-weight:500;font-size:2rem}.ProductSlider_sliderImg__NEFSY{width:100%}@media (pointer:coarse){.ProductSlider_sliderControls__7Tddz{display:none}}@media (min-width:768px){.ProductSlider_productSlider___KGi8{margin:7rem 0}.ProductSlider_sliderHeader__brEij{margin:0 4rem 3rem}.ProductSlider_slider__htdl1{padding:0 0 2.75rem 4rem}.ProductSlider_sliderCard__MTgzX{min-width:19.75rem;max-width:19.75rem;margin:0 2rem 0 0}}@media (min-width:1024px){.ProductSlider_sliderCard__MTgzX{min-width:28rem;max-width:28rem}}.Hero_landing__TVz4W{width:100%;margin:-8vh 0 0;height:72vh;background-position:50%;background-repeat:no-repeat;background-size:cover;display:flex;justify-content:flex-end;align-items:center;flex-direction:column}.Hero_heroBackground__bmkVU{position:absolute;top:0;right:0;height:72vh;width:100vw;max-width:100vw;max-height:100vh;z-index:-1}.Hero_heroBackground__bmkVU img{height:100%}.Hero_heroDesc__E6oqP{margin:0 7rem 3rem;text-align:center;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.Hero_shopBtn__CArfI{width:19rem;height:5rem;margin:0 0 9rem;display:flex;justify-content:center;align-items:center;background:#050505;cursor:pointer}@media (min-width:768px){.Hero_heroDesc__E6oqP{margin:0 8rem 4rem}.Hero_shopBtn__CArfI{width:27rem;height:7rem;margin:0 0 16rem}}@media (min-width:1080px){.Hero_heroBackground__bmkVU,.Hero_landing__TVz4W{height:100vh}}